Transcribed Image Text:A local church had a "drive by food drive" on Easter Sunday, where anyone could drive by and drop off non-perishable food items for local food
pantries. Usually the quantity averages 5.2 pounds per donation with a standard deviation of sigma = 1.2 pounds. This year, they checked 53 of the
donations and found the average was x-bar = 6.9 pounds of food donated per person. They want to see if this is significantly different from the
usual amount. What is the computed test statistic? Calculate the z or t, whichever is appropriate, and give the result rounded to 2 decimal places. If
it's a negative number, put the negative sign before the number with no spaces between it and the number.
